Here is the problem blackberry isnt like the sony, Lg's and samsungs of the world. Many of these companies just throw things out there and hope they go over. Blackberry doesnt have that luxury. They need the products to at least have some engagement with the current user base. If they start throwing ideas at the wall and just stick a huge spec'd phone out there chances are A) it will be way to expensive b) It wont work well together as a unit. I would rather see them come out with something that works well and is ready to be used for the business purposes it was meant for. It will be prosumer with a business priority. This bit they are just going to bring out some big time consumer device that stacks up against samsung is frankly a pipe dream. Not going to happen. I like the Z30 perhaps add some additional functions and bring a few new things to the handset but going for the gazillion feature do it all phone usually ends up as a disaster. Its not what it has on the phone its how it works. Just ask HTC who has some unbelievable handsets that frankly have just plain bombed. If it were that simple to figure out everyone would be doing it and they just arent. we do appreciate the enthusiasm though. Never enough of that on the blackberry team.
Honestly it's a case of the early rate ate the cheese. Apple already placed their stake and it will take a massive undertaking to get customers from them who have invested so much in their apps and their other products.
Samsung was slightly late but they have the advertising money and the ability to take a huge loss on phones without being in trouble.
As lately with Microsoft, selling phones cheap and being able to take a loss without being in trouble is crucial and so is $$$$. BlackBerry don't have any of this along with brand perception is why they are struggling.
